Vein Removal

Thread veins or spider veins are very common and are actually just enlarged or overgrown blood vessels which normally affect the face, body or legs giving a red appearance.  Thread veins may be inherited or may be caused by smoking or alcohol, temperature changes, hormonal changes, or by standing for long periods.

Laser treatments can be used to remove thread veins on the face, body and legs and will remove fine and large thread veins quickly and effectively over the course of a few treatments.

The laser delivers a burst of light energy to the affected area through the use of a special hand piece.  This energy causes the blood vessel to clog and subsequently the clogged vessel is gradually absorbed by the body removing the vein.
 
The feeling of laser vein removal has been described as having a small rubber band pinged against the skin.  Some people will be more sensitive to the pain and if necessary an anesthetic cream can be applied to numb the area and make the treatment more comfortable.

Treatment can last from 30 minutes to an hour depending on the size and location of the area being treated.  The amount of sessions needed to remove the veins will depend on several factors including size, location and colour of the veins to be treated.  Veins in the legs may require more sessions than facial veins.

Laser treatment for thread veins is safe and non-intrusive, however following treatment the area may be tender and there may be some redness, swelling or bruising which will normally fade within a week.

After treatment over exposure to sun should be avoided and sunscreen should always be used whenever outside to reduce to risk of the return of thread veins.
